Portland Super Value Inn
45.56083, -122.68271Located in the North Portland district of Portland, Portland Super Value Inn is within 10 minutes' drive of such culture-oriented attractions as Portland Art Museum. There's also a convenience of a car park on site.
Location
Lillis Albina City Park is approximately 25 minutes' walk from this Portland hotel, while about a 10-minute ride from the Willamette river "Fremont Bridge" this place. The hotel offers proximity to such natural sights as International Rose Test Garden (5 km) and Peninsula Park Rose Garden (2 km). The property is also not so far from Waterfront Park. Jamison Square Fountain is situated about a 10-minute ride from Portland Super Value Inn.
North Killingsworth & Interstate bus stop is right near the accommodation.
Rooms
The rooms have private bathrooms with a separate toilet and a shower. Also, they feature carpet flooring.
